
There is something quietly luxurious about a pitcher of water that smells faintly of vanilla and looks like it belongs at a spa. Fresh strawberries and blueberries bring a natural sweetness and a gorgeous pale pink blush, while a split vanilla bean adds a warm, floral depth you simply cannot get from extract or syrup. Lightly pressing a few of the blueberries before adding them to the pitcher is a small but clever move — it coaxes out more color and flavor without any extra effort. The longer it sits in the fridge, the more aromatic and beautiful it becomes, making it ideal to prep ahead for a gathering or just a slow weekend morning. Hull and slice the strawberries into halves or thirds. Lightly press a few of the blueberries with the back of a spoon to break the skin — this helps release their color and flavor into the water.
Place the split vanilla bean, strawberries, and blueberries into a large pitcher. Pour the cold filtered water over the fruit.
